Drone Crash in Kazakhstan: Implications for Regional Security

A recent incident involving a drone that bears a striking resemblance to the Iranian-manufactured Shahed unmanned aerial vehicle has been reported in Kazakhstan, as highlighted by RBC-Ukraine. This occurrence raises significant alarms about regional security and the spread of drone technology amid ongoing geopolitical tensions. As authorities work diligently to uncover the details surrounding this drone’s crash, analysts are contemplating its potential impact on both Kazakhstan and its neighboring countries. This article will explore the specifics of this event, analyze the features of the involved drone, and discuss broader implications for Central Asian relations within an increasingly unstable environment.

Kazakhstan Drone Crash and Security Implications

Kazakhstan Drone Crash Raises Security Concerns

The discovery of a downed drone resembling a Russian Shahed model in Kazakhstan has ignited widespread speculation regarding shifts in regional security dynamics. Authorities were alerted upon finding this unidentified UAV in an isolated area, prompting immediate investigations into its origins and purpose. The similarities between this drone and those from the Shahed series—known for their deployment in various conflicts—have raised critical questions about potential threats posed by un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s) amidst escalating geopolitical tensions.

Experts advocate for enhanced surveillance measures as this incident may indicate a growing trend involving military-grade drones throughout Central Asia. Key areas of focus include:

  • Technical Analysis: A thorough examination of the design and capabilities of the crashed drone is essential.
  • External Connections: Investigating possible links to foreign entities that may have interests or motives within the region.
  • Kazakhstan’s Defense Strategy: Evaluating how such incidents affect national defense policies given existing strategic alliances.

The unfolding investigation highlights urgent concerns regarding regional stability; policymakers must develop effective strategies to safeguard national security against advancing drone technologies.
